Lady Gaga performs tribute to Jamey Rodemeyer
Entertainer Lady Gaga on Saturday performed a tribute for Williamsville, N.Y. gay teen Jamey Rodemeyer, at the iHeartRadio Music Festival in Las Vegas. Jamey, 14, committed suicide last week after enduring years of anti-gay bullying at school and online. He was laid to rest on Saturday.

Jamey Rodemeyer laid to rest
Jamey Rodemeyer was laid to rest on Saturday. .More than 500 mourners, many of who were strangers, turned out in Williamsville, N.Y. to say goodbye to Jamey, a 14-year-old gay teen who committed suicide earlier this week after enduring years of bullying at school and online.

Amherst police open criminal investigation of Jamey Rodemeyer bullying, suicide
Police in the town of Amherst in suburban Buffalo, N.Y. have opened a criminal investigation in the suicide death of 14-year-old Jamey Rodemeyer, who was bullied with anti-gay slurs for the past two years, both at school and online.

Gay teenager struggled with bullying before taking his life
“I always say how bullied I am, but no one listens,” Jamey Rodemeyer wrote Sept. 9. “What do I have to do so people will listen to me?” Just over one week later, Jamey, 14, was found dead outside his home of an apparent suicide.
